diff options
Diffstat (limited to 'lib/builtins/os_version_check.c')
-rw-r--r-- | lib/builtins/os_version_check.c | 6 |
1 files changed, 5 insertions, 1 deletions
diff --git a/lib/builtins/os_version_check.c b/lib/builtins/os_version_check.c index 16d7854c9..b36ae546e 100644 --- a/lib/builtins/os_version_check.c +++ b/lib/builtins/os_version_check.c @@ -75,9 +75,13 @@ static void parseSystemVersionPList(void *Unused) { if (&CFPropertyListCreateWithData) PListRef = CFPropertyListCreateWithData( NULL, FileContentsRef, kCFPropertyListImmutable, NULL, NULL); - else + else { +#pragma clang diagnostic push +#pragma clang diagnostic ignored "-Wdeprecated-declarations" PListRef = CFPropertyListCreateFromXMLData(NULL, FileContentsRef, kCFPropertyListImmutable, NULL); +#pragma clang diagnostic pop + } if (!PListRef) goto Fail; |